Vitaliy Barvinenko, head of the Odesa District Council, filed a motion with the court to bail out the mayor of Vylkove, Odesa Oblast, Matviy Ivanov, who is suspected of colluding with businessmen to illegally extract sand.
The respective petitions appeared on social media and were submitted on the official letterhead of the Association of Ukrainian Cities.
In addition to Vitaliy Barvinenko, Odesa Mayor Hennadiy Trukhanov also filed a petition. Intent contacted Vitaliy Barvinenko for a comment, and he confirmed that he had indeed filed such a petition, noting that he had filed a similar one in relation to the head of the Dobroslav community , Lyudmyla Prokopechko , and other community heads.

At the end of July 2025, the court imposed a pre-trial restraint on the mayor of Vilkovo, Odesa region, Matviy Ivanov, in the form of detention with an alternative bail of UAH 39 million. According to law enforcement, two heads of private companies engaged in water transport services organized the illegal extraction of sand from the Danube for the construction of a private multimodal terminal, and they allegedly paid Matviy Ivanov not to interfere with them.
At the same time, Prosecutor General of Ukraine Ruslan Kravchenko said that prosecutors had served notices of suspicion on eight officials in Odesa Oblast, including the head of the Dobroslav community, Liudmyla Prokopechko, who is suspected of misusing 1 million hryvnias of budget funds, which were allegedly spent on fictitious environmental analysis services. The list also included the former head of the education department of the Dobroslav village council, who is suspected of embezzling about 500 thousand hryvnias during the repair of the roof of the educational institution.
